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

We’ll send a trained technician to assess the damage and identify the source of the water.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and preventing further damage. Our technician will use specialized equipment to detect moisture and identify areas of concern. This information will be used to create a customized restoration plan tailored to your specific needs.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Once the assessment is complete, our technician will begin the water extraction process.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as wet/dry vacuums and pumps, to remove standing water and moisture from your home.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water is extracted, our technician will focus on drying and dehumidifying your home.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and ensuring that your home is safe and secure. We’ll use specialized equipment, such as dehumidifiers and air movers, to speed up the drying process and prevent moisture buildup.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once your home is dry, our technician will begin the cleaning and sanitizing process.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ove dirt, grime, and bacteria from your home. This step is critical in ensuring that your home is safe and healthy to inhabit.

Residential Water Damage Restoration Cost In Haltom City, TX

The cost of residential water damage restoration in Haltom City,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on a thorough assessment of your home. We’ll work closely with you to ensure that your needs are met and your expectations are exceeded.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and humidity levels
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of contamination
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of damage
Mold rem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of mold, and level of contamination
Disinfection and deodorization $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and level of contamination

How do I prevent water damage in my home?

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your home’s plumbing, appliances, and roof regularly for signs of damage or wear. Ensure that your gutters are clear and functioning properly, and consider installing a sump pump or water alarm system.
